Transaction 72ed59eed0f1d325f55a50278c1e6814d209b271386f9ce554f03312d1997d2e

1 Input
2 Outputs
  • 72ed59eed0f1d325f55a50278c1e6814d209b271386f9ce554f03312d1997d2e:0
  • value  19061000
    address  1Ab6RNbi83YZ56A98tkQMscrn3xfRQzRzJ
  • 72ed59eed0f1d325f55a50278c1e6814d209b271386f9ce554f03312d1997d2e:1
  • value  1064000
    address  1EfYrxiuKKFPhc2yf2pbjPUK9rprhUjs3S